Output ea905c2cbbfe26ea31d2a01e73f31da7a01fd52bb2aa57efbd2422bfd187a6fc:3

value
38757541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e367f2f76a8b18dfe3ecc996520080f2ee1480 OP_EQUAL
address
MTVPFvyFPt4V6mEPjSybPzALWLnMvHBY6S
transaction
ea905c2cbbfe26ea31d2a01e73f31da7a01fd52bb2aa57efbd2422bfd187a6fc
spent
true